PARENTS of youngsters attending Ardrossan's newly-rebuilt Stanley Primary say they are shocked and alarmed at plans to site a 50-foot-high mobile phone mast around 50 metres from the school playground.

The Vodafone proposals are for a radio base station on the junction of Dalry Road and Stanley Road - adjacent to the site of the old Stanley PS, which has been allocated for housing.

Samantha Stevenston, chairwoman of Stanley's Parents' Council says mums and dads are dismayed at the news.

"We're very worried: " She told the Herald.

"Children are at more risk of absorbing even small levels of radiation than adults. This needs to be stopped."
